Hasselblad announces new H3DII-39MS Multi-Shot DSLR
…digital image quality to satisfy the most stringent still life requirements… In response to market demands to continue the development of DSLR technologies for new applications, Hasselblad today announces the H3DII-39MS, a multi-shot version of the recently announced H3DII-39 DSLR that will deliver digital images of the finest quality for architectural and still life photography.
